主跨468m铁路钢箱混合梁斜拉桥设计  被引量:37

Design of a Railway Steel and Concrete Hybrid Box Girder Cable-Stayed Bridge with Main Span of 468m

摘  要:宁波铁路枢纽北环线甬江特大桥采用半飘浮结构体系钢箱混合梁斜拉桥,孔跨为(53+50+50+66+468+66+50+50+53)m。钢-混分界点位于主梁中跨距桥塔24.5m处,除中跨419m采用钢箱梁外,其余均采用混凝土箱梁;桥塔采用钻石形混凝土结构,塔高177.91m,上塔柱设内置式钢锚箱;斜拉索采用7mm的镀锌平行钢丝拉索,空间双索面扇形布置;基础采用超长、大直径群桩基础。混凝土梁采用支架逐孔现浇施工,钢箱梁采用节段吊装。设计针对铁路活载大、刚度要求高的特点,确定了合理成桥状态,并进行结构静力分析、抗震及抗风研究、车-桥及风-车-桥耦合振动分析,验证了结构的安全性和舒适性。The Yongjiang River Bridge on the North Ring Link of the Ningbo Railway Termi nal is a steel and concrete hybrid box girder cablestayed bridge of semifloating structural sys tem. The span arrangement of the bridge is (53+50+50+66+468+66+50+50+53) m. The cutoff joint of the steel and concrete sections on one side is located in the central span of the main girder, 24.5 m apart from the pylon. With the exception that the 419 m long section of the cen tral span is of the steel box girder, the rest sections of the bridge are all of the concrete box gird ers. The pylons of the bridge, each being 177.91 m in height, are the diamondshape concrete structures. In the upper column of a pylon, the builtin steel anchor box is arranged. The stay cables are made up of the 47 mm galvanized parallel steel wires and are arranged in fanshape in spatial double cable planes. The foundations of the bridge are the ones supported on the very long and large diameter group piles. The concrete box girders are cast in situ on scaffoldings span by span while the steel box girder is lifted and installed in blocks. In the light of the characteristic that the railway load of the bridge is great and the required rigidity is high, the reasonable com pleted bridge state is determined in the design and at the same time, the structural static analysis, the study of the seismic resistance, wind resistance, the analysis of vehiclebridge and windvehi clebridge coupling vibration are carried out and the structural safety and comfort are verified as well.
